Aims, contents and method of the course
Basics of group accounting (definition and kinds of groups, legal obligation and basis of consolidation), consolidation methods (full consolidation, proportional consolidation, equity consolidation) and consolidation steps (capital consolidation, consolidation of intra-group receivables/liabilities, consolidation of intra-group revenues/expenses, elimination of intra-group profits/losses). The course is based on the regulations of the Austrian Enterprise Code ("UGB"). The underlying principles of accounting for non-consolidated financial statements under these regulations are addressed throughout the course (especially for exchange students).
